Transaction 8d6e8eac196abad84a5cad1dd998f686eafcbb4cbff7946ffa1106fcd7e825d6
1 Input
1 Output
-
8d6e8eac196abad84a5cad1dd998f686eafcbb4cbff7946ffa1106fcd7e825d6:0
- value
- 2911381
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7741ca33a83cb702be208afdf9e699758a48be86 OP_EQUAL
- address
- 3CZb9XizNiaPbrvS4afqitsaohYoDZcExe